FYI - For the buy it now price, you can have your drums re-lined three times by J & G. They advertise in the Riview. Nothing different when you put a new cast iron liner in your old aluminum drum. Clean title.NO TRADES. ALL 64 Rivieras came stock with a 425. Your best bet is to get a picture of the engine production code stamping. If this is a true Super Wildcat engine the stamped code will be KX. All 401's are coded with a T, single barrel 425's are coded with a W. Years 63, 64, 65, 66 are coded J, K, L, M respectively. The Super Wildcats in 64 and 65 will have an X rather than a W, except in 66 when the 179 (really rare) factory equipped Super Wildcats were coded MZ. A dealer equipped 66 Gran Sport will still be coded MW. 2 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
